An Australian company has recently issued $5 million in floating rates notes that pay seminal annual coupon of BBSW plus 100 basis point. But the company is concerned about floating rates rising. To hedge such exposure, the company enters an intermediated swap with Commons Bank (CB), which sets a fixed rate of 6% per annum. If the reference rate (BBSW) in six months is 7 per cent, which party to the swap contract is required to make the first payment and how much?

Select one:

a.The CB; $25 000

b.The CB; $50 000

c.The company; $25 000

d.The company; $50 000
